Taxi drivers use a variety of signals to communicate with their passengers. One of the most important signals is the yellow light. It’s a signal that’s used to indicate that the cab is available and ready to take on passengers. But what does the yellow light really mean?
What is the Yellow Light?
A yellow light is an indicator that tells passengers that a taxi is available to take them to their destination. The light will be illuminated when the driver is ready to accept a fare and will turn off when the driver is no longer available. The light can be found on the dashboard of the taxi, near the driver’s seat, or in the back of the vehicle.
How Do Taxi Drivers Use the Yellow Light?
When a taxi driver is ready to accept a fare, he or she will turn on the yellow light. This is a signal to passengers that the driver is available and ready to take them where they need to go. Some drivers also turn on the yellow light when they are stopped at a red light or when they are waiting for a fare.
